Output ee1ce3db01b108e79275c8bfd521a4da55c8e65f5bb9b0095eb223ac3741bd94:1

value
696802044
script pubkey
OP_0 OP_PUSHBYTES_20 ef4888429f5f60b7038172fe6697f3ea6417346c
address
bc1qaaygss5ltastwqupwtlxd9lnafjpwdrvaz3epy
transaction
ee1ce3db01b108e79275c8bfd521a4da55c8e65f5bb9b0095eb223ac3741bd94
spent
true